A George II Silver Tea Caddy Set with Fitted Box, Samuel Taylor, London, 1751
comprising a sugar bowl and two tea caddies with original lead liners, all chased with borders of flowers and engraved with arms in a rococo cartouche, the covers crested and with shell finials, in a fitted rosewood box with brass inlay, with key
caddies marked on sliding bases, sugar bowl marked under base and cover
39 oz 5 dwt gross
1225 g
height of tea caddy 5 1/4 in.; length of box 12 in.
13.3 cm; 30.5 cm
Condition Report:
The sugar bowl with shell finial dented down and a small split in cover. The caddies in good condition with only some minor surface nicks. The box with some losses to wood veneer and brass inlay.
